Political Science 213E Law, Politics, and the Judicial Process in Canada |
An introduction to political analysis of the Canadian court system and the judicial process. Topics include the rule of law, judicial recruitment, judicial independence, access to judicial power and judicial policy-making. |
Antirequisite: The former Political Science 213E. |
Prerequisite: One of: Political Science 020E, 103a/b, 132a/b, 133a/b, 146, 246E. |
2 hours, half course. |
